Reagents and methods for identifying and modulating expression of genes regulated by p21

Abstract

This invention provides methods and reagents for identifying genes involved in cell cycle progression, growth promotion, modulation of apoptosis, cellular senescence and aging, and methods for identifying compounds that inhibit or potentiate cellular senescence.

We claim:  
     
         1 . A method for identifying a compound that inhibits senescence-associated changes in cellular gene expression in a mammalian cell, the method comprising the steps of: 
 (a) treating the mammalian cell in the presence and absence of the compound with an agent that induces senescence or culturing the mammalian cell under conditions that induce senescence;    (b) assaying the mammalian cell for repression or induction of a cellular gene that is repressed or induced by p21 gene expression; and    (c) identifying the compound as an inhibitor of senescence-associated changes in cellular gene expression if the gene that is repressed by p21 is repressed to lesser extent, or the gene that is induced by p21 is induced to a lesser extent, in the presence of the compound than in the absence of the compound.    
     
     
         2 . The method of  claim 1 , wherein the mammalian cell is assayed for a cellular gene that is induced by p21.

         4 . The method of  claim 1 , wherein the mammalian cell is assayed for a cellular gene that is repressed by p21.

         6 . The method of  claim 1 , wherein expression of the cellular gene is detected using an immunological reagent.  
     
     
         7 . The method of  claim 1 , wherein expression of the cellular gene is detected by assaying for an activity of the cellular gene product.  
     
     
         8 . The method of  claim 1 , where expression of the cellular gene is detected by hybridization to a complementary nucleic acid.  
     
     
         9 . A method for identifying a compound that promotes senescence-associated changes in cellular gene expression in a mammalian cell, the method comprising the steps of: 
 (d) treating the mammalian cell with an agent that induces senescence or culturing the mammalian cell under conditions that induce senescence in the presence and absence of the compound;    (e) assaying the mammalian cell for repression or induction of a cellular gene that is repressed or induced by p21 gene expression; and    (f) identifying a compound that promotes senescence-associated changes in cellular gene expression if a gene that is repressed by p21 is repressed in the presence of the compound, or a gene that is induced by p21 is induced in the presence of the compound.
